Balancing staffing levels to meet customer demand is a perpetual challenge. With the help of payroll systems, establishments can analyze historical data to forecast busy periods and efficiently schedule staff accordingly. Our Payroll Solutions harness cutting-edge technology to analyze historical data and predict peak hours accurately.
Restaurant and cafe operations are prone to fluctuating demands, often leading to unplanned overtime. Our tailored Payroll Solutions can assist you, in tracking hours worked, preventing excessive overtime, and ensuring compliance with labor laws. This not only controls expenses but also safeguards against potential legal issues arising from non-compliance.
Timely and accurate payroll processing is crucial for employee satisfaction. Ensuring that staff are paid accurately and on time fosters a positive work environment. Payroll data can provide valuable insights into labor costs as a percentage of overall expenses. Our Payroll Service provides valuable insights into labor costs as a percentage of overall expenses. This data-driven approach allows restaurant and café owners to make informed decisions about staffing levels, budget allocation, and pricing strategies, ultimately enhancing financial efficiency.
Adopting modern payroll software streamlines administrative tasks, reducing the margin for error and allowing managers to focus on other critical aspects of running a restaurant or café. Automation simplifies payroll processing, tax calculations, and reporting, saving both time and resources.
